Description
Now in its Fifth Edition, Ethics and Law for School Psychologists continues to be the leading source of information on professional standards and legal requirements pertinent to the field of school psychology. Completely updated to include important information related to the passage of the IDEA Improvement Act of 2004 that profoundly affects the delivery of services, the new edition of this classic text also better addresses changes in the American Psychological Associations' Principles of Professional Ethics and Code of Conduct, updates current case law, expands coverage on the No Child Left Behind Act, and incorporates recent professional literature related to school psychology, among other changes.
